應用

2-乙基-1,3-己二醇(EHD)可用作:
  • 硼萃取剂。
  • 反应性溶剂,用于非水解溶胶-凝胶法合成磁性氧化铁纳米颗粒
  • 原料,通过H2O2氧化作用,选择性合成2-乙基-1-羟基-3-己酮。

S W Frantz et al.
Drug metabolism and disposition: the biological fate of chemicals, 20(1), 6-18 (1992-01-01)
The pharmacokinetics of [1,3-14C]-2-ethyl-1,3-hexanediol (EHD) were investigated following single percutaneous doses of 150 mg/kg, applied to male and female Fischer 344 rats, or single peroral doses of 1.5 or 150 mg EHD/kg given by gavage to male Fischer 344 rats.
